Fans media and NHL players alike have acclaimed Jarome Iginla worldwide but his rise to greatness was slow and methodical not meteoric This lively biography covers his life and career from the low moments to the high points The latter include the moment he scored the crucial goals that helped Canada beat the US in the Olympics being named the Lester B Pearson Award winner and his status as hockeys most appealing ambassador Iginla was named captain of the Calgary Flames in 2003 making him only the second player of African descent to be named captain of an NHL team Author Peter Baileys lively style captures Iginla as both a charming unpretentious man as well as a master player.
